Boeing 247D is another one of my favorites with the period radio range nav, etc. Something in your video though, with the DC-6 you need to decide to do a dry or wet takeoff. You didn't turn on water injection but you ran the manifold pressure up to wet takeoff numbers. Takeoff MP -> METO -> Climb power -> cruise -> descent ... each phase has its own MP and BMEP for engines to be happy. On approach use flaps and trim to control descent and speed and keep throttle MP at one setting. Your BMEP was off the charts. Just some suggestions with this beast of a radial. Cheers. The only thing really missing in the DC-6 is the old radios don't work. The khz bands knobs and CW (continuous wave) switch is there. But PMDG didn't simulate it since in modern times there's no ATC or nav on them. But with Wing42's B247D installed, there are stations on those bands :/

Hi Jonathan, You take on a rather daunting task making a video showing "This is how to fly the DC-6" Very comendable but I would really love to see someone who has had many 'plays' with the aircraft to get used to it, and then show others. I flew DC-4s for four years, and have had many rides in the jump seat of the DC-6, and no, I don't know all about it. Can I throw a few points your way for consideration. During start, the booster is an extra coil giving the magneto a huge spark for starting. Some power settings for take off, and you will need to know the weight of the aircraft to decide if water injection is needed. If DRY use 55" and 2700 RPM and this is time limited. Come back to METO 48" 2600 RPM until immediate terrain no longer is a problem, then climb 40" 2400 RPM which should give 177 BMEP For cruise you can use 35" 2000 RPM aiming for 155 BMEP. This is a big engine and does not like being driven by the airflow - you must always use a power combination so the prop is always driven by the engine. Idle is a NO - NO! I noticed you just brought the RPM back for the descent which caused the BMEP to skyrocket to 200. Good way to ensure a glide approach after the engines drip out the exhaust pipes. If you revisit the video you will notice that you never got the correct ILS frequency. The double window is confusing, but the bottom half is the select window and then needs to be moved to the upper VHF NAV window to become active. Confusing as there is a double window just above this for VHF COM. I do appreciate the fact that you took the trouble to create a video, and there were helpful parts of it for sure.
